Scrum Master jobs in New Rochelle, NY

Scrum Master coordinates a cross-functional Agile development team utilizing the principles and tools of the Scrum Framework. Assumes a servant leadership role to support a self-organized team to complete Scrum projects. Being a Scrum Master identifies and removes impediments to progress. Facilitates sprint planning meetings, daily stand-ups, sprint reviews, demos, and retrospectives. Additionally, Scrum Master identifies and manages the backlog. Supports, coaches and mentors team members. Tracks daily sprint progress and maintain schedules.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ically requires Certified Scrum Master (CSM). Typically reports to a director. The Scrum Master occ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be a Scrum Master typically requires 2-4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Summary: As a Scrum Master, your focus will be enabling our Product and Technology teams to efficiently deliver against our most complex and exciting business & and technology initiatives. You will help shape our product development practices, build strong communities, and a culture of continuous learning improvement. The Scrum Master is responsible for driving Agile best practices within their teams, facilitating Scrum ceremonies, and removing and resolving obstacles for the developers. Additionally, the Scrum Master may also take on project management responsibilities at the Product team level in support of the team's Product Owner.

    This position is remote, but it's essential that candidates reside within 30 miles of the Metro New York City area. The role may occasionally require in-person meetups and travel.

    Responsibilities

    • Facilitate and lead scrum ceremonies, including Stand-ups, Sprint and release planning, Reviews, Retrospectives, and Demos.
    • Coach team members and the organization on Enterprise Agile framework, methodologies, best practices, and values.
    • Partner with Product Owners, Tech Leads, stakeholders, and other impacted players through Sprint Zero discovery and initial Product Backlog development to ensure teams are set up for success.
    • Ensures the establishment of scope and priorities, management of risks/issues/dependencies, implementation of solutions, and change management activities.
    • Identify, resolve, and remove blockers that impede the team's delivery ability.
    • Track and report key metrics (e.g., team velocity, sprint burndown, etc.) to the Product Owner, stakeholders, and other impacted players.
    • Participate and even lead process improvement, Root Cause Analysis, and brainstorming workshops.
    • Promotes a collaborative team environment that cultivates creativity, innovation, and improvement, and drives results.
    • Provide expertise on continuous process improvement strategies, organizational redesign, change management projects, and performance measures for basic business process engagements.
    • Serve up to three teams depending on Product complexity.

New Rochelle /rəˈʃɛl/ is a city in Westchester County, New York, United States, in the southeastern portion of the state. In 2007, the city had a population of 73,260, making it the seventh-largest in the state of New York. As of the 2010 Census, the city's population had increased to 77,062. In November 2008 Business Week magazine listed New Rochelle as the best city in New York State, and one of the best places nationally, to raise children.
